Path Probabilities of Continuous Time Random Walks — •Stephan Eule — MPI fuer Dynamik und Selbstorganisation

Employing the path integral formulation of a broad class of anomalous diffusion processes, we derive exact relations for path probability densities of these processes. In particular, we obtain a closed analytical solution for the path probability distribution of a Continuous Time Random Walk (CTRW) process. This solution is given in terms of its waiting time distribution and short time propagator of the corresponding random walk as a solution of a Dyson equation. Applying our analytical solution we derive generalized Feynman-Kac formulae.
